2012-04-02 3 views
0

Кто-нибудь может научить меня, как установить значение по умолчанию на странице VIEW? вещь, которую я хочу что-то вроде:Как передать динамическое значение на другую страницу просмотра

@Html.HiddenFor(x => x.MemAd , value="M") 

и

Как я могу передать динамическое значение на другой странице просмотра с помощью сеанса?

+3

Отличное место для начала http://www.asp.net/mvc – jrummell

ответ

3

Вы можете сделать это в действии контроллера делает этот вид:

public ActionResult SomeAction() 
{ 
    MyViewModel model = ... 
    model.MemAd = "M"; 
    return View(model); 
} 

и в соответствующем представлении:

@model MyViewModel 
... 
@Html.HiddenFor(x => x.MemAd) 

сгенерирует:

<input type="hidden" name="MemAd" id="MemAd" value="M" /> 
+0

Я не понимаю ваш вопрос. –

+0

Я хочу создать страницу регистрации, но только некоторое поле имеет значение по умолчанию и должно быть скрыто. – Khey

+0

Так в чем проблема с использованием модели представления и установки их значений по умолчанию в контроллере? –

Смежные вопросы